GTEK vs. GSEW
GTEK (Goldman Sachs Future Tech Leaders Equity ETF) and GSEW (Goldman Sachs Equal Weight U.S. Large Cap Equity 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- GTEK is a Technology Equities fund actively managed by Goldman Sachs, while GSEW is a Large Cap Growth Equities fund tracking the Solactive US Large Cap Equal Weight Index. GTEK is actively managed, while GSEW is passively managed. Over the past 3 years, GTEK returned 30.99%/yr vs 17.09%/yr for GSEW. A 0.80 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. GTEK charges 0.75%/yr vs 0.09%/yr for GSEW.

GTEK vs. GSEW -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
GTEK Goldman Sachs Future Tech Leaders Equity ETF | 41.76% | 23.68% | 15.94% | 33.58% | -46.73% | -3.14% |
GSEW Goldman Sachs Equal Weight U.S. Large Cap Equity ETF | 8.86% | 11.97% | 16.89% | 17.80% | -17.54% | 4.03% |

Drawdowns
GTEK vs. GSEW -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um GTEK drawdown since its inception was -53.77%, which is greater than GSEW's maximum drawdown of -38.65%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for GTEK and GSEW.
Loading charts...
Drawdown Indicators
| GTEK | GSEW | Difference | |
|---|---|---|---|
Max DrawdownLargest peak-to-trough decline | -53.77% | -38.65% | -15.12% |
Max Drawdown (1Y)Largest decline over 1 year | -11.13% | -7.72% | -3.41% |
Max Drawdown (3Y)Largest decline over 3 years | -27.49% | -18.18% | -9.31% |
Max Drawdown (5Y)Largest decline over 5 years | — | -25.74% | — |
Current DrawdownCurrent decline from peak | -8.00% | -1.58% | -6.42% |
Average DrawdownAverage peak-to-trough decline | -27.48% | -5.89% | -21.59% |
Ulcer IndexDepth and duration of drawdowns from previous peaks | 3.46% | 2.02% | +1.44% |

GTEK vs. GSEW - Expense Ratio Comparison
GTEK has a 0.75% expense ratio, which is higher than GSEW's 0.09% expense ratio.
Dividends
GTEK vs. GSEW - Dividend Comparison
GTEK has not paid dividends to shareholders, while GSEW's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 1.43%.
| Position | T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
GSEW Goldman Sachs Equal Weight U.S. Large Cap Equity ETF | 1.43% | 1.52% | 1.46% | 1.64% | 1.74% | 1.34% | 1.53% | 1.66% | 1.56% | 0.54% |
GTEK Goldman Sachs Future Tech Leaders Equity ETF |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.26% | 0.03%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% | 0.00% |
